Grazie marco , non mi da + errore di TPersistent!!!!![]()
![]()
![]()
![]()
ma mi da errore nella riga di close(myFile); dicendomi "too many actual parameters"
![]()
![]()
![]()
che altro c'è adesso ke da problemi??
in quella riga sta scritto solo close(myFile);
Grazie marco , non mi da + errore di TPersistent!!!!![]()
![]()
![]()
![]()
ma mi da errore nella riga di close(myFile); dicendomi "too many actual parameters"
![]()
![]()
![]()
che altro c'è adesso ke da problemi??
in quella riga sta scritto solo close(myFile);
Probabilmente, il compilatore fa confusione con il metodo Close del form nel quale stai inserendo il codice.Originariamente inviato da Colino
che altro c'è adesso ke da problemi??
in quella riga sta scritto solo close(myFile);![]()
MARCO BREVEGLIERI
Software and Web Developer, Teacher and Consultant
Home | Blog | Delphi Podcast | Twitch | Altro...
Ehm... la funzione in Delphi è CloseFile(NomeFile) non Close() ...
sono diverse!!!!
cmq ho riguardato il codice che ti ho postato e genera un errore quando vai a scrivere all'interno del file...... scusa...
![]()
![]()
usa questo... funziona di sicuro....
codice:var myFile: textFile; AssignFile(myFile, 'pippo.txt'); Append(MyFile); Writeln(MyFile, stringa); Flush(MyFile); closeFile(MyFile);![]()
ciao!!!!
ti ricordi quando da piccoli andavamo in treno? io mettevo il culo fuori dal finestrino e tu la faccia e tutti ci chiedevano se eravamo gemelli...
Evidentemente, esistono entrambe le procedure, Close e CloseFile; la seconda ha il semplice ed unico scopo di permetterne la chiamata all'interno di metodi del form senza provocare confusione nel compilatore Delphi che interpreta la chiamata alla procedura Close come una chiamata al metodo Close del form stesso.Originariamente inviato da Marco_Frigerio
Ehm... la funzione in Delphi è CloseFile(NomeFile) non Close() ...
Ciao!![]()
MARCO BREVEGLIERI
Software and Web Developer, Teacher and Consultant
Home | Blog | Delphi Podcast | Twitch | Altro...
sì... mi sono spiegato male... sorryOriginariamente inviato da alka
Evidentemente, esistono entrambe le procedure, Close e CloseFile; la seconda ha il semplice ed unico scopo di permetterne la chiamata all'interno di metodi del form senza provocare confusione nel compilatore Delphi che interpreta la chiamata alla procedura Close come una chiamata al metodo Close del form stesso.
Ciao!![]()
...
...
esistono entrambe... ma quella usata x per la gestione degli I/O con i file è la CloseFile()...
ciao!!!!![]()
ti ricordi quando da piccoli andavamo in treno? io mettevo il culo fuori dal finestrino e tu la faccia e tutti ci chiedevano se eravamo gemelli...